
The Cabin: VR Escape the Room will have you crawling through rafters as you search high and low for clues and objects that'll help you escape. Unravel the mystery of this lonely desolate cabin. You're stuck here, all alone - or are you?

I am only recommending this game if you can get it for a lower price. This game is a definite improvement on Blue Entropy's other escape rooms, but there is still some ways to go. While this was longer than previous games, it's still relatively short at about 15-20 minutes. Some of the puzzles are behind locks but most of the time the key is just laying around, so you don't need to solve anything to get the key. Overall puzzle difficulty is pretty low on this one. Most of the time you're just hunting around for components and then using them in the only single obvious spot. The game has a good atmosphere and I was pleased to see multiple rooms this time around. The graphics are passable (but not amazing) but there is a noticeable problem with the lighting. There is some sparse voice acting but it's pretty good, so no points taken off there. An okay 15-20 minutes if the game is on sale but I can't recommend it at full price.
